Description

Bespoke FOUR BED DETACHED. Set within large gardens this very spacious four bed, three bathroom family home is well presented with high quality fixtures and fittings throughout. Briefly comprising of entrance porch, imposing hallway with glazed hardwood staircase and domed ceiling, cloakroom, down-stair W.C, home office, lounge, separate games room and a fantastic dining kitchen and open plan family room. There is also a utility room accessed from the kitchen and a down-stair shower room. The first floor affords a galleried landing with glass balustrade and domed ceiling, master bedroom with domed ceiling and bespoke lighting and two patio doors leading onto a large balcony overlooking the rear garden. The master bed also has an en-suite bathroom and dressing room. There are three remaining bedrooms, two dressing rooms and a separate three-piece shower room. The property also benefits from a brand new boiler (June 2025) with a 10 year warranty. Externally there are extensive gardens and double gates leading to the very generous driveway with parking for several vehicles. Convenient for access to Middleton town centre, M60 motorway network, transport links to Bury, Rochdale and Manchester City Centre.
